    It less one verses other as they are different tools for different jobs. Think more like a philips screwdriver and a flathead screwdriver. Similar devices different applications. A softbox gives a more defused light and umbrella is not as defused, and is a little more directional, it all depends on what you are trying to do. Give you simple example of what I mean. I was shooting Groups of award winners at CALED (California Economic Development) in Palm Springs. I used 2 umbrellas with my 2 Norman ML600Rs for this because I was shooting groups in a tight area. I needed to kick out more light and evenly light my group shots. If I had used my softboxes I would have needed more room and kicked up the power more to equal the depth of field of this shot.
    For the glamour shot I used Two Norman ML600Rs with 36 inch octagonal softboxes and an AlienBees RingFlash with a 52 inch softbox. I did this for a nice soft glamour light this with some lotion to give a smooth skin appearance. Different tools for different jobs.
